SHEBAN v. COMMISSIONER

Docket No. 3713-68.

29 T.C.M. 727 (1970)

T.C. Memo. 1970-163

Joseph Sheban and Florence Sheban v. Commissioner.

United States Tax Court.

Filed June 22, 1970.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Joseph Sheban, pro se, 5020 Sheban Dr., Youngstown, Ohio. Frank E. Wrenick, for the respondent.


Memorandum Findings of Fact and Opinion

HOYT, Judge:

Respondent determined deficiencies in petitioners' income taxes for the calendar years 1964 and 1965 in the amounts of $229.17 and $871.01, respectively.

After certain concessions made by respondent at trial, the issues remaining for our decision are as follows:
